Mickey Sink Strainer Adds A Splash Of Magic To The Kitchen

As a Disney fan, one of my favorite things to do is find little Disney touches to add around my home. Even little accessories like the newest Mickey Sink Strainer adds a magical detail. We found this cutie at Disney Springs, and can’t wait to add him to the kitchen fun!

This is an update to a classic design from a couple of years ago. Mickey has gotten a “cutesier” style, and is ready to splish-splash in the kitchen sink! This is a pretty heavy-duty strainer too, it is stainless steel, and has a thick rubber base. Mickey is an enamel decoration affixed to the top.

The previous version of this fun kitchen accessory had spoons for the little drain holes. This time, however, the drainage holes are now Mickey shapes! This honestly seems like the obvious choice if you ask me. You can find this extra adorable Disney kitchen accessory at Disney springs for $22.99!

Wine Bar George in Disney Springs debuts new Fried Fish Sandwich

Those heading to Disney Springs for lunch should consider visiting Wine Bar George. The restaurant recently added the new Fried Fish Sandwich to their weekday lunch menu. Wine Bar George is a true gem for guests at Disney Springs, and we love this new seasonal menu item!

The Fried Fish Sandwich is served on a brioche bun with pickles, tomatoes, lettuce, and gribiche sauce. It’s accompanied with a side of French fries and only available between 12:00-3:00 PM on weekdays.

The new seasonal menu item looks appetizing! The Fried Fish Sandwich with fries costs $16 plus tax. The sandwich is very satisfying for hungry guests.

Wine Bar George is an estate-style wine bar featuring wine and food masterfully paired by Master Sommelier George Miliotes. It has the distinguished honor of being the only Florida-based wine bar owned by a master sommelier. George Miliotes is one of the 140 wine professionals in the U.S. known as Master Sommelier, and he’s also an Orlando native. Construction Sites at Disneyland Paris Resumed Activity Earlier This Week

Disneyland Paris is beginning their gradual reopening process on July 15, and have started working again on construction projects earlier this week! There are many construction sites in the works at Disneyland Paris- Disney’s Hotel New York – The Art of Marvel, future Land Avengers Campus, Cars Route 66 Road Trip, and Disney Junior Dream Factory.

“I am very pleased to welcome our Cast Members, the Imagineers and the contracting companies to relaunch the construction of new and exciting experiences that will entertain and delight our visitors in the years to come,” said Natacha Rafalski, President of Disneyland Paris.

According to a statement from Disneyland Paris, the health and safety of the construction workers will be the top priority while these construction sites are in progress. “The Imagineering Construction team has implemented reinforced precautionary measures, such as the wearing of a mask and a physical distance device which implement the regulations issued by the Ministry of the Interior, the recommendations health authorities and best practices in the sector.” (Disneyland Paris)

“We are delighted to be gradually taking over these projects and again being able to do what we are passionate about – creating the Disney magic that our visitors love so much,” said David Wilson, Site Executive Portfolio for Walt Disney Imagineering in Paris. “We thank the French authorities for the constructive dialogue we have established with them, as well as our partners and suppliers for their unshakable confidence. These have proven to be resilient and agile, which has allowed us to move forward in recent months on other aspects of these new attractions and experiences.”

REVIEW! THIS Treat is the Surprising WINNER of All the Fourth of July Treats We’ve Had in Disney World!

While we’ve stopped by Disney’s BoardWalk Inn, Disney’s Grand Floridian Resort, and Disney’s Polynesian Village Resort, we’re at our last stop of the day at Disney’s Beach Club Resort!

Although this treat might be last of the day, it’s definitely not least. The Red White and Blueberry Trifle is layered with berry compote, vanilla cake, shortbread crumble, cherry mousse, whipped cream, and sprinkles.

We’re gonna be honest here — looks can be deceiving. We did NOT think much of this trifle when we first saw it and almost walked right past it! Disney is a big fan of verrines (AKA trifles) and we frequently see them appearing in their home base of Disney’s Hollywood Studios. While this Beach Club dessert is called a “trifle,” it’s much more similar to a verrine. But, we’re not complaining!

The Red White and Blueberry Trifle has a bit of a crunch from the shortbread crumbles, even though the rest of the treat is nice and smooth. Although a lot of the berry, cherry, and whipped cream flavors are sweet, there’s a hint of tartness from some of the lemon juice mixed into the trifle.

While our hearts will belong to the patriotic Peanut Butter Pie that we had today (we just can’t get enough of it), we were surprised to find that the Red White and Blueberry Trifle happened to be our other favorite Fourth of July treat for only $5! It’s one of the least aggressively-sweet treats we tried. The balance of citrus, berry, and sweet flavors were refreshing compared to the other chocolate or sugary buttercream flavors we’ve had all day long.
